WebHubble Live, fully titled Hubble Live: The Final Mission, was a one-hour live American television special presentation that premiered on May 11, 2009 on the Science Channel.The program covered the launch of Space Shuttle Atlantis on NASA's Servicing Mission 4 (), the eleven-day fifth and final mission to repair the Hubble Space Telescope.
